5 Major Tips for Bathroom Demolition

Posted on July 4, 2025July 4, 2025 by TechBrain

Bathroom demolition is a necessary step when remodeling your bathroom. Whether you’re upgrading your fixtures, changing the layout, or completely gutting the space, it’s crucial to plan the process carefully.

Demolition can be a messy and challenging job, but with the right tools, preparation, and mindset, you can get it done safely and effectively. Here are five major tips that will help you navigate through bathroom demolition with ease.

1. Start with a Plan

Before you begin, make sure to plan your bathroom demolition project carefully. The more you understand about what needs to be removed and how you want the final space to look, the easier the job will be.

Create a detailed plan, listing the items you need to remove, such as the toilet, sink, tub, tiles, and vanity. Make sure to measure everything to ensure you’re removing the right fixtures.

2. Wear Proper Safety Gear

Safety should always come first when taking on any demolition job. Wear the proper safety gear, including goggles to protect your eyes from flying debris, gloves to protect your hands, and a dust mask to keep harmful particles out of your lungs.

Since bathrooms often have old materials like lead-based paint or asbestos, it’s also a good idea to test for these hazards before starting. If you’re unsure, hiring a professional to handle dangerous materials can save you from potential risks.

3. Shut Off Water and Power

Before beginning the demolition, it’s essential to turn off both the water supply and electricity. Start by shutting off the water to the bathroom and disconnecting any water lines connected to the sink, tub, or toilet. This will

prevent leaks and water damage while you work. Additionally, turn off the power at the circuit breaker to avoid electrical hazards when removing light fixtures or working around outlets.

5. Proper Disposal of Debris

Once the demolition is complete, you’ll be left with a pile of debris that needs to be disposed of. It’s important to dispose of this debris responsibly. Many local recycling centers accept construction waste, so look for a nearby facility that accepts old tiles, drywall, and other bathroom materials.

If you can’t haul the debris yourself, consider hiring a waste disposal company to pick up the trash. Always check local regulations to ensure you’re disposing of everything in an environmentally friendly way.
